People who take nebivolol (Bystolic) typically don't report weight gain as a side effect. There are other beta blockers that are more likely to cause weight gain. To lower your risk of weight gain while taking nebivolol (Bystolic), it's important to eat a nutritious diet and try to do 30 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ise for 5 days a week.
